When searching for the best crank up scaffolding models in 2025, it's essential to focus on key features that enhance safety, functionality, and ease of use. A robust frame construction is critical; look for aluminum or steel options that provide durability without adding excessive weight.
Additionally, an adjustable height mechanism is invaluable, enabling users to easily customize their workspace. Models that offer quick and secure locking systems can significantly improve safety by preventing accidental collapses during operation.
Another important consideration is the platform size and surface material. A broad, non-slip platform not only ensures a stable work area but also increases productivity by allowing more room for tools and materials. Furthermore, portability is a vital feature; scaffolding that is lightweight and equipped with wheels enhances maneuverability across job sites. Lastly, verify if the model complies with current safety standards, as this will ensure that it meets legal regulations and safeguards workers on site. Choosing the right features can make a significant difference in performance and reliability in scaffold use.

When it comes to construction and renovation projects, adhering to safety standards and regulations for crank up scaffolding in 2025 is essential for ensuring the wellbeing of workers. According to the Occupational Safety and Health Administration (OSHA), over 4,500 workers are injured annually due to scaffold-related incidents, emphasizing the need for robust safety measures. Implementing the latest standards requires scaffolding systems to be equipped with safety features, such as guardrails and non-slip surfaces, which are increasingly mandated in various states.
To maximize safety, contractors must stay informed about the evolving regulations and choose compliant scaffolding models. The National Safety Council recommends regular inspections and maintenance schedules to ensure that all equipment functions properly and adheres to industry standards. Additionally, training workers on proper assembly and disassembly techniques is crucial to reduce the risk of accidents.
**Tips**: Always verify that your scaffolding system meets the latest safety standards outlined by OSHA. Regularly review and update training materials for workers, ensuring they understand the importance of safety guidelines. Consider investing in scaffold models that incorporate safety features recommended by the Scaffold Industry Association to enhance protection on-site.
